Reading A-Z (now rebranded as Kids A-Z) is a teacher-approved, parent-trusted reading platform that does exactly what it promises: gets kids reading at their level with built-in support and progress tracking.
The space theme is cute but won't fool anyone into thinking this is a game. It's structured literacy practice with comprehension quizzes, which means some kids will love the clear goals and rewards while others will need a nudge. But here's the thing: it works. Parent and teacher reviews consistently mention kids reading above grade level, and the adaptive leveling means struggling readers aren't left behind.
The biggest barrier is access—you typically need a school subscription or a pricey individual plan. If you already have it through school, this is a no-brainer daily practice tool. If you're paying out of pocket, it's a serious investment that competes with library cards and other free resources, though the structured progress tracking might be worth it for some families.
